NF43 PTC Ni-Fe Alloy Wire 45-50% Nickel Content Resistance 0.43 for Temperature-Sensitive and Self-Regulating Applications, Resistance 0.43

The product exhibits a resistivity of 0.43 at a temperature of 20°C, with a tolerance range of ±0.02.

PTC Ni-Fe alloy NF43 with 45-50% nickel content is a nickel-iron alloy known for its positive temperature coefficient (PTC) properties, where its electrical resistance increases as the temperature rises. This characteristic makes it ideal for applications that require temperature-sensitive regulation, such as thermistors, temperature sensors, and self-regulating heating elements. The alloy’s moderate electrical resistivity ensures stable and controlled performance across a wide temperature range, making it suitable for various industrial, automotive, and electronic applications.
The Ni-Fe alloy in this range is highly resistant to corrosion and oxidation, enhancing its durability in harsh environments. It can withstand high temperatures without significant degradation, making it useful in overcurrent protection devices and heating systems. Ni-Fe alloys NF43 with 45-50% nickel content are also employed in battery management systems, where they help prevent overheating and ensure safe operation. Their combination of thermal stability, durability, and PTC behavior makes them versatile materials for advanced thermal control applications.

Resistance Values and Naming Conventions for PTC Ni-Fe Alloy Wires

Alloy brand 20℃ Resistivity The tolerance range
NF13 0.13 ±0.02
NF15 0.15 ±0.02
NF20 0.20 ±0.02
NF23 0.23 ±0.02
NF25 0.25 ±0.02
NF32 0.32 ±0.02
NF36 0.36 ±0.02
NF38 0.38 ±0.02
NF40 0.40 ±0.02
NF43 0.43 ±0.02
NF46 0.46 ±0.02
NF52 0.52 ±0.02
NF60 0.60 ±0.02

Chemical Composition of Different Models of PTC Ni-Fe Alloy Wire

Alloy brand Chemical element
Ni % Fe %
NF13 85-95 Rest
NF15 75-85 Rest
NF20 70-75 Rest
NF23 60-65 Rest
NF25 60-65 Rest
NF32 50-55 Rest
NF36 50-55 Rest
NF38 50-55 Rest
NF40 50-55 Rest
NF43 45-50 Rest
NF46 45-50 Rest
NF52 45-50 Rest
NF60 45-50 Rest

Temperature Coefficients of Different Models of PTC Ni-Fe Alloy Wire

Alloy brand 120℃ Temperature coefficient PPM The tolerance range PPM
NF13 4200 ±300
NF15 4400 ±300
NF20 4500 ±300
NF23 4800 ±300
NF25 4600 ±300
NF32 4200 ±300
NF36 3800 ±300
NF38 4000 ±300
NF40 3800 ±300
NF43 3400 ±300
NF46 3200 ±300
NF52 3000 ±300
NF60 2500 ±300

Key Features of PTC Ni-Fe Alloy NF43 Include:

  1. Positive Temperature Coefficient (PTC):

Ni-Fe alloys with 45-50% nickel content exhibit an increase in electrical resistance as temperature rises, making them ideal for self-regulating applications like temperature sensors and heating elements.

  1. Moderate Electrical Resistivity:

The alloy has a balanced resistivity that is well-suited for use in temperature-sensitive components, such as thermistors, current-limiting devices, and heating systems.

  1. Thermal Stability:

NF43 offers stable performance across a broad temperature range, ensuring consistent operation in both high and fluctuating temperature environments.

  1. Corrosion and Oxidation Resistance:

This alloy is resistant to corrosion and oxidation, making it durable and reliable in harsh industrial and outdoor conditions.

  1. High-Temperature Durability:

NF43 can withstand elevated temperatures without significant degradation, making it ideal for high-temperature applications like overcurrent protection and thermal regulation systems.

  1. Self-Regulating Properties:

The PTC characteristic allows the alloy to adjust its resistance based on temperature changes, making it effective in current-limiting and self-regulating heating applications.

  1. Versatility:

NF43 is used in a wide range of applications, including temperature sensors, battery management systems, overcurrent protection, and heating elements across various industries.

Applications:

  • Temperature Sensors: NF43 alloys are used in temperature sensors, where their PTC behavior allows for accurate monitoring of temperature changes and regulation in various systems, including automotive and industrial applications.
  • Thermistors: The alloy is commonly used in thermistors, which are temperature-sensitive resistors, for applications such as home appliances, medical devices, and temperature control systems.
  • Self-Regulating Heating Elements: NF43 is used in heating elements that automatically adjust their heat output based on temperature, found in devices like electric heaters, defrosters, and climate control systems.
  • Overcurrent Protection Devices: Due to its PTC properties, NF43 is used in fuses, circuit breakers, and other overcurrent protection devices, where it helps prevent overheating by increasing resistance and limiting current flow under high temperatures.
  • Battery Management Systems: NF43 alloys are employed in battery management systems to regulate temperature, ensuring safe operation and preventing overheating in electric vehicles and portable electronic devices.
  • Current Limiting Devices: The alloy is used in devices that require automatic current limiting to protect sensitive electronic components from damage due to excessive current flow.
These applications take advantage of NF43’s thermal stability, corrosion resistance, and PTC properties, providing efficient and reliable solutions for temperature regulation and protection across various industries.
